Three world championships, 80 podium finishes and 41 wins. It's safe to say Ayrton Senna was a bit handy behind the wheel of a nitrous-fuelled shopping trolley.
As Jeremy pointed out in that rather epic film in Series 15, Senna was one of the most exciting things to ever grace Formula One (Eddie Jordan's shirts aside), who enthralled and shocked in equal measure. Now, as you're probably well aware, some conscientious types have decided to immortalise the feisty Brazilian via a Big Epic Film. And it's called Senna.
Senna hits UK screens this summer on 3 June, and we invite you to spend the next few minutes suckling at the teat of the video below. It is a trailer (not the Japanese version we saw last year), and peruse the gallery of stills.
